Spirited Competition in “Start of Season” Quickplay

On Tuesday (16/09/25), the first “Friendly Shield” tournament was held. This was a straightforward four-round quickplay. There was an excellent turnout, with 23 players taking part in some gentle competitive play. It was great to see a mix of club stalwarts, returning players, and new faces, all enjoying this wonderful game.

John Tompson carried on with his dominance in these tournaments with a perfect 4/4.

John Tompson on his way to victory!

The results in the individual tournaments count towards the season-long, Grand Prix-style Friendly Shield. The contributing points are based on a player’s handicap group, so there are several players who will score the maximum four points from this tournament.
